Я пытаюсь шпионить за функцией supportsScrollBehavior
из angular platform
службы, как показано ниже -
import * as platform from '@angular/cdk/platform';
describe('Supporting Scroll Behaviour', () => {
beforeEach(() => {
const funcSpy = jasmine.createSpy('supportsScrollBehavior').and.returnValue(true);
spyOnProperty(platform, 'supportsScrollBehavior', 'get').and.returnValue(funcSpy);
});
});
});
Но это выдает мне ошибку, как показано ниже -
Error: supportsScrollBehavior is not declared configurable
В angular 8 все работало нормально, но в версии Angular 9 выдает эту ошибку. Любые указатели будут действительно полезны.